“Airhead preserves the Metroidvania style’s concentrate on exploration however replaces fight with puzzle fixing, in an journey about duty and the bond that varieties between a Physique and the Head it is going to do something to avoid wasting.”
In a world the place air is the important thing supply of energy, the physique in Airhead should preserve the head-like organism alive whereas making an attempt to reunite it with its unique air supply. Airhead seems to be to supply no small quantity of problem, so we reached out to the Airhead workforce to be taught extra, with developer Octato’s co-founder and sport director Andreas Bødker and senior producer of writer HandyGames’ Reinhard Döpfer having been variety sufficient to reply all our questions!

What’s it about?
The “Airhead” in query is made up of two beings: Physique and Head. Physique witnessed an assault which ripped Head other than its air supply, which it must survive. Physique takes Head onto his personal shoulders and units out to reunite Head with its air supply.

“It’s an vital a part of the story, and we’ve mentioned this rather a lot, if Physique ought to actually have a backstory,” Bødker explains. “I had an concept that the extra empty a shell you place the participant into, the extra they may put themselves into that character, however it turned out that you simply wanted a little bit of a narrative to narrate to the character you’re taking part in… so we now have a narrative, however it’s half of what is going to be informed through the sport… it’s one of many weirder secrets and techniques of the sport. There was one other factor that I preferred rather a lot,” Bødker continues. “It was the concept that the meta sport of you controlling the Physique was additionally taking place whereas the Physique is getting a Head, and he’s controlling that; I believed that was form of neat — that the story was mirrored by the meta story of you taking part in the character.”
One concept that Airhead explores is the lengths you would possibly go to for an additional being. “I actually felt that I needed to make one thing about what sort of selections you’ll make…how shut you’re to a different being; how far you’ll go to avoid wasting them,” Bødker explains. “It’s a really apparent relationship if you end up taking part in a physique and also you see a head mendacity about — you’re feeling like they’re linked, however it’s nonetheless unusual, and I like the concept about that.”
How does Airhead play?
Head will slowly deflate as you set out in your mission, and also you’ll have to make use of air tanks to maintain it going. We’ll be exploring, fixing puzzles, studying new skills, and rising the bond between Physique and Head.

“Since you are utilizing the Head for a lot of issues to start with whenever you decide up the Head; it’s form of annoying since you want your arms to carry onto the Head, so grabbing different stuff, and climbing ledges and stuff — you may’t try this,” Bødker explains. “However then, as you traverse the world and discover new methods to make use of Head, you begin to see how nice it’s to be along with Head, however you continue to have that mission to avoid wasting Head, as a result of he’ll die in the event you simply depart him, so it’s good to discover that different piece of the Head that places air into it, and that’s the principle mission… however whenever you get to the tip, it’s going to be a bit unhappy that it’s important to put Head down, as a result of it’s been enjoyable to have the Head and do all of the stuff you might do with that.”
As we be taught extra about within the subsequent part of our interview, air is the principle energy supply on the planet of Airhead. “Air is such an vital a part of the world — all the skills you get shall be based mostly on Head and on air,” Bødker explains. “There are additionally completely different air sorts, so we now have as an example helium, so you may float up whenever you get that air sort into Head, however there may also be gear which you can placed on Head and you then get additional skills. There shall be gear that may make you work together higher with the world, like controlling the machines, but additionally issues for traversal” — as an example, you may deflate Head to double leap.

There may also be traversal puzzles to face, “however most of them are very a lot built-in with the story,” Bødker says. “The entire script we made for this sport was truly descriptions of all of the puzzles, which was form of bizarre to some who we despatched the script to; they mentioned, ‘however that is only a record of puzzles,’ however it was essential for us that the gameplay is definitely what’s telling the story. Most of the puzzles would require you to grasp the world round you,” he continues, “and learn the way the creatures — what they need, and the way the machines work, and stuff like that. And generally it is going to even be a puzzle itself to determine the objective of a puzzle… and that may generally make it fairly laborious. Normally when you’ve a great puzzle, it’s arrange so you recognize all of your items and what the objective is, so in that sense it was fairly of venture to make a sport like this, the place generally you’re not fully sure of what’s occurring. However the entire essence of an exploration puzzle sport — I felt it was vital to have these form of additional twists to the puzzles. It’s been excellent to work with HandyGames and their QA workforce to make sure that it doesn’t get irritating.”
Döpfer provides that we will make use of a hints system, saying, “you may fully play with none hints in the event you like, so that you merely deactivate it, however there’s additionally a touch system that may realise after some time, ‘okay, he’s not getting it,’ so the sport will begin that will help you and offer you hints on easy methods to clear up it, as a result of a few of them are actually robust.” Bødker explains that the workforce “need as many individuals to love the sport as attainable… and in the event you clear up a puzzle the second you see it, it is going to lose its level, and it’ll simply grow to be tedious work. However it is going to additionally lose its level in the event you surrender. That threshold is completely different from individual to individual, so we tried to do the programs that may make it enjoyable for everybody.”

So, one key mechanic would be the time stress of operating out of air between air tanks. “The factor about serving to folks… or in the event you do one thing the place you simply really feel like, ‘that is the appropriate factor to do,’ however you don’t take into consideration the complexity of the world round you… when you have a time restrict, in the event you really feel, ‘okay, I want to do that, I have to make this choice straight away,’ I believed that was form of the entire preliminary thought of the theme we now have on this sport,” Bødker says. “So the entire time stress simply helps that theme… and likewise, when you have that pressure, and also you don’t know, ‘oh, can I get it to the air provide in time,’ and also you do it simply earlier than you die, and the display screen begins to fade out, it’s simply going to be that ‘sure, I solved that,’ feeling.” Apparently, whenever you keep nonetheless in Airhead, you don’t lose air. Döpfer elaborates on this, saying, “whenever you stand nonetheless, you don’t lose air. That’s the vital factor. In any other case, it will be actually robust; that’s simply too demanding. So whenever you stand nonetheless to check out the entire state of affairs, then you don’t lose air. However the second you progress, it begins… the checkpoints are usually not so far-off, even in the event you die, you’ll not begin originally of the entire stage, so it’s excellent across the nook.”
Döpfer provides that we’ll have “some type of abstract within the sport of all of the creatures that you simply’ve met throughout your journey, they usually all have some data to share with you, that additionally helps to disclose the entire world and story behind this.” There may also be a library the place we will be taught extra about all the pieces. “The world, it’s an deserted place, however it’s not fully deserted; there are nonetheless creatures dwelling there, and a few of them look actually bizarre, however in a great way, and you’ll work together with them,” Döpfer explains. “Some can decide you up and convey you to a different platform, issues like that. You possibly can improve your Head so you may take extra air with you; you’ll have a particular skill like cost, even a drill head, the place you may actually get by means of the partitions.”

What’s the world like?
The world of Airhead is filled with unusual know-how and odd creatures. “I feel it’s actually vital to provide the characters a setting the place they’ve dilemmas, they usually want a battle, and that battle ought to come from the world round them,” Bødker begins. “We created this world the place compressed air is the principle energy supply, as an alternative of what we now have, oil, in our world. And that air comes from organisms which have been harvested, and this space has been stripped clear of those, and the ecosystem of this space has been destroyed, and left by the individuals who have harvested the organisms. So all of the creatures and machines that you simply meet within the sport are going to die as a result of this space not has air. And each creature you meet may also have some form of dependency on air,” he continues. “In order that’s the world that we’ve constructed for them to satisfy different characters and work together with the previous machines and buildings that the folks have left behind.”
